System slows/ SCSI bus error?


Hi All,

I have been running Redhat 9 with no problems since may. Today I was running about 5 applications (Mozilla, grip, xmms, 2 terminals). Usually this is handled with no problem. After an hour of working (editing some files), the system slowed to a standstill; music, mouse, grip sputtered. Called up task window, could not see a problem, no strange processes. Reboot machine, problem fixed itself, checked /var/log/messages, here is what I found:

Jan 19 16:50:31 hildegard2 kernel: SCSI error: host 0 id 0 lun 0 return code = 18000002
Jan 19 16:50:31 hildegard2 kernel: ^ISense class 0, sense error 0, extended sense 0
Jan 19 16:50:31 hildegard2 kernel: scsi0 channel 0 : resetting for second half of retries.
Jan 19 16:50:31 hildegard2 kernel: SCSI bus is being reset for host 0 channel 0.
Jan 19 16:50:31 hildegard2 kernel: hdd: ide_intr: huh? expected NULL handler on exit
Jan 19 16:50:31 hJan 19 16:50:31 hildegard2 kernel: sr0: CDROM (ioctl) error, command: Test Unit Ready 00 00 00 00 00
Jan 19 16:50:31 hildegard2 kernel: sr00:00: old sense key None
Jan 19 16:50:31 hildegard2 kernel: Non-extended sense class 0 code 0x0
Jan 19 16:50:31 hildegard2 kernel: scsi0 channel 0 : resetting for second half of retries.
Jan 19 16:50:31 hildegard2 kernel: SCSI bus is being reset for host 0 channel 0.
Jan 19 16:50:31 hildegard2 kernel: hdd: ide_intr: huh? expected NULL handler on exit
Jan 19 16:50:31 hildegard2 kernel: hdd: ATAPI reset complete
Jan 19 16:50:31 hildegard2 kernel: scsi0 channel 0 : resetting for second half of retries.
Jan 19 16:50:32 hildegard2 kernel: SCSI bus is being reset for host 0 channel 0.
Jan 19 16:50:32 hildegard2 kernel: hdd: ide_intr: huh? expected NULL handler on exit
Jan 19 16:50:32 hildegard2 kernel: hdd: ATAPI reset complete

...... This was repeated over and over and over, untill I rebooted...

First try disconnecting you burner and see if the problems go away. If they
try replacing the ide cable on the cd burner.
